个人简介

PhD, Aston University (Supervisor, Prof Yvonne Perrie) (2004) MSc Sheffield Hallam University (2001) Bachelor of Pharmacy (1999) 2016 - present: Chair in Pharmaceutics 2015 - 2016: Reader in Pharmaceutics 2011- 2015 : Senior Lecturer in Pharmaceutics, Aston University 2007- 2011: Lecturer in Pharmaceutics, Aston University 2004-2007: Research Fellow, Aston University (PI, Prof Yvonne Perrie).

研究领域

Formulation development and optimization of orally disintegrating tablets Formulation and stability testing of oral liquid nano medicines Understanding the gene expression profiling of drug delivery systems using microarrays Evaluation of gene expression changes during oral drug absorption in vitro
